Mancini to scout Italy call-ups at Tottenham, Brentford and Arsenal fixtures
Italy national team manager Roberto Mancini is set to attend three Premier League games this weekend — Tottenham, Brentford, and Arsenal — as he continues to monitor Italy-eligible players ahead of the next international window. The visits reflect Mancini's ongoing effort to expand his squad pool by identifying emerging Italian talent in England's top flight. With several Azzurri regulars based in the Premier League, these scouting trips are a regular part of his selection process. No specific names have been mentioned in connection with this round of observations.
